Safe
11473361 · 2022-10-18 · ·

A safe for mounting on a shelf with a drop-down door that provides a work surface to sort a safe's contents. The drop-down door is congruent with a floor panel of the safe, forming a continuous working area. Within the drop-down door, there is a concealed document pocket. The drop-down door is substantially flush with a pair of side walls and a ceiling wall when closed. A spring plunger pushes the door open when the lock is disengaged. The safe has a back-lit shelf within an interior chamber. The safe is secured to the shelf by a bottom lock assembly with rotatable mounting plate concealed by the floor panel of the safe. In one example embodiment, the door is secured by a locking mechanism with a plurality of rotating pins.

Door lock bolt plate pivot system, and associated structures and methods

Disclosed are embodiments of a tapered bolt receiver for a door lock to accommodate misalignment, between a deadbolt mounted to a door, and an opposing jamb. The tapered bolt receiver can be configured to accommodate misalignment for a deadbolt having a non-tapered bolt, such as for an electromechanical smart lock having a battery stored within a battery compartment that is integrated with an enhanced bolt. Also disclosed are embodiments of a deadbolt plate pivot assembly that is pivotably mountable to a corresponding deadbolt assembly to define a plate pivot system, to accommodate a beveled door edge. An illustrative embodiment of the deadbolt plate pivot assembly includes opposing plate that captures a hinge assembly, which can include plastic plate hinges, which serve to locate the deadbolt plate pivot assembly with respect to a corresponding bolt housing, and can provide a spring force and/or constant torque when mounted to a beveled door.

Redundant actuation lock decoupling system and methods of use

A redundant actuation lock apparatus includes an interface, an electronic mechanism, and a manual mechanism. The interface manipulates lock bar(s) into a locked/unlocked position. The electronic mechanism includes an actuator and power drive. The actuator is disengageably coupled to and drives the interface. The power drive is coupled to and drives the actuator in response to a control signal. The manual mechanism includes a key input and an output. The key input receives and rotates with a mechanical key. The output disengageably couples to the interface and rotates with the mechanical key. The actuator is engaged with and the output is disengaged from the interface in an electronic mode, while the actuator is disengaged from and the output is engaged with the interface in a manual mode.

Access control system and method

A lock for securing a door is provided, the lock includes a housing configured to be mounted on a door, a locking member movable between locked and unlocked positions, a core with a keyway and configured to turn relative to the housing to cause the locking member to move between the locked and unlocked positions, at least one optical source configured to emit an electromagnetic radiation signal at an object in the keyway, at least one optical detector configured to detect at least a portion of the electromagnetic radiation signal, a memory configured to store at least one authorized key characteristic, a motor configured to control movement of the locking member between locked and unlocked positions, and a processor that determines at least one sensed characteristic of the object in the keyway based at least in part on the electromagnetic radiation signal.

ELECTRONIC LOCK
20230203846 · 2023-06-29 ·

A lock can include a motor assembly, a gear assembly, and an unlocking assembly. The motor assembly can include a motor and a drive shaft. The gear assembly can include a cam, a pinion gear, and a pinion. The pinion gear can include a plurality of teeth disposed along only a portion of a perimeter of the pinion gear. The pinion gear can be configured to engage the pinion. The pinion can be configured to translate laterally to release a biasing member to unlock a door of a container.

High-strength Security Lock Cylinder
20170370126 · 2017-12-28 ·

This invention discloses a high strength security lock cylinder. The lock cylinder includes a front lock housing, a front lock plug, a rear lock housing, a rear lock plug, a horizontal bar, and a lock cam. The front and rear lock plugs are connected with the lock cam and can drive the lock cam to rotate. An electronic locking mechanism is placed inside the front lock plug. The rear lock plug is connected with an axel, which is connected with a knob that contains a digital control board and an electrical power source. A signal transmission channel is formed along the horizontal bar for transmitting signals between the electronic locking mechanism and the digital control board. The lock cylinder is flexible, strong, and resistant to drilling and lock picking and it can be digitally controlled. This reduces the security risks caused by misplacement or unauthorized use of keys.

Integrated mechanical lock and motorized lock mechanism
09850687 · 2017-12-26 · ·

A locking mechanism is selectively operable both electronically and mechanically by way of an integrated mechanical lock and motorized lock mechanism. A motorized lock mechanism is incorporated with a mechanical lock to provide for keyless access, while the mechanical lock and key system remains as a back-up. A toggle assembly is selectively positioned either mechanically via a first cam, or electronically via a second cam, both selectively operable independently of each other, without interference from each other, to move the toggle assembly to its unlocked position. A spring biases the toggle assembly to its locked position when the first and second cams are in their locked positions.

Electronic lock with movable in-line locking lug

A lock assembly is disclosed to lock a moveable structure to a fixed structure. The lock assembly includes an electric actuator operable to move a locking lug between first and second axial positions to correspond with a locked and unlocked configuration of the lock assembly. A resilient member can couple the locking lug to the electric actuator and drive the locking lug between the first and second positions.

Electronic padlock
20230175290 · 2023-06-08 ·

The object of the invention is to provide an electronic padlock (1), by means of which the chance of erroneous opening of the electronic padlock is reduced. The electronic padlock according to the invention comprises a body (2) and a shackle (3). The body has latch parts (4), a cam piece (5) and an electronic actuator (6). The electronic actuator (6) comprises a pivot shaft (7), which is arranged to turn the cam piece (5) to release the latch parts (4) from a locking state, and also to turn the cam piece (5) to hold the latch parts in the locking state. In the locking state, the latch parts (4) prevent the shackle (2) from being moved to open the electronic padlock (1). Between the electronic actuator (6) and cam piece (5) there is a blocking mechanism (8). The blocking mechanism connects the pivot shaft (7) of the electronic actuator (6) functionally to the cam piece (5) to turn it with the electronic actuator (6) and prevent any other turning of the cam piece (5) in relation to the body (2).
